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Aurora to Aspen is to drive which costs $29 - $45 and takes 3h 58m.
The fastest way to get from Aurora to Aspen is to fly which takes 2h 35m and costs $45 - $290.
No, there is no direct bus from Aurora to Aspen. However, there are services departing from Denver International Airport and arriving at Garmisch St + Hopkins Ave via Vail Transportation Center and West Glenwood Park & Ride.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 58m.
The distance between Aurora and Aspen is 144 miles. The road distance is 164.9 miles.
The best way to get from Aurora to Aspen without a car is to bus via Vail which takes 6h 58m and costs $130 - $170.
It takes approximately 2h 35m to get from Aurora to Aspen, including transfers.
Aurora to Aspen bus services, operated by Epic Mountain Express, depart from Denver International Airport station.
The best way to get from Aurora to Aspen is to fly which takes 2h 35m and costs $45 - $290. Alternatively, you can bus via Vail, which costs $130 - $170 and takes 6h 58m.
Aurora to Aspen bus services, operated by Epic Mountain Express, arrive at Vail Transportation Center station.
Yes, the driving distance between Aurora to Aspen is 165 miles. It takes approximately 3h 58m to drive from Aurora to Aspen.
